A Blind Spot
Three very different films - all centering on sight and blindness - are screened in our program this year: The Story of Looking, a personal meditation by celebrated filmmaker and historian Mark Cousins; The Blind Man Who Did Not Want to See Titanic by Teemu Nikki, a life-affirming film where lead actor Petri Poikolainen has MS and is himself blind and disabled; and Dark Glasses, the film that marks the return of bone-chilling master Dario Argento to the genre.
